SERVICE AND ADJUSTMENTS
TO REPLACE
MOTION DRIVE BELT
(See Fig. 27)
Park the tractor on level surface. Engage parking brake.
For ease of service there is a belt instal[ation guide decal on
bottom of left footrest.
Remove mower (See "TO REMOVE MOWER" in this
section of this manual.)
BELT REMOVAL -
Engage parking brake (creates slack in belt).
Remove belt from clutching and fan idler pulleys.
Loosen belt keeper above transaxle puiley.
Remove belt from transaxle pulley.
Remove belt from engine pulley and front V-idler pul-
ley.
Pull belt out of att belt keepers and remove from tractor.
BELT INSTALLATION -
Place V part of belt into grooves on engine pulley and
front V-idler, making sure to route belt inside of all belt
keepers.
Route belt on right side, coming from V-idler, towards
back of tractor, above midspan belt keeper and to top
of transaxle pulley.
Route belt on left side, coming from engine pulley,
towards back of tractor and through loop in midspan
belt keeper.
Place V part of belt into grooves on transaxfe and fan
idler pulleys, making sure to route belt insideof all belt
keepers.
Retighten belt keeper above transaxle pulley.
Place belt around clutching idlers as shown, making
sure to route belt inside of all belt keepers.
Check to be sure belt is positioned correctly and is on
proper side of all belt keepers.
°
Reinstall mower.
IMPORTANT:
CHECK
BRAKE
ADJUSTMENT.

TO ADJUST MOTION CONTROL
LEVER
(See Fig. 28)
The motion control fever has been preset atthe factory and
adjustment should not be necessary.
If for any reason the motion control lever will not hold its
position while at a selected speed, it may be adjusted at the
friction pack located on the right side of chassis.
Park tractor on level surface. Stop tractor by turning
ignition key to "OFF" position and engage parking
brake.
Place motion control lever in neutral (N) position.
While holding Iocknut, loosen jam nut
Tighten Iocknut 1/4 turn.
While holding Iocknut, tighten jam nut securely.
NOTE:
If for any reason the effort to move the motion
control lever becomes too excessive, reverse the above
adjustment procedure by loosening !ocknut 1/4 turn.
Road test tractor after adjustment and repeat procedure if
necessary.

TRANSMISSION
REMOVAL/REPLACEMENT
Should your transmission require removal for service or
replacement, it should be purged after reinstallation before
operating the tractor. See "PURGE TRANSMISSION" in
Operation section of this manual.
TO ADJUST STEERING
WHEEL ALIGNMENT
If steering wheel crossbars are not horizontal (left to right)
when wheels are positioned straight forward, remove steer-
ing wheel and reassemble per instructions in the Assembly
section of this manual.
